自我介绍 算法,链表的插入排序 问项目中消息队列如何使用的 介绍消息队列的几种模式 了解死信队列吗 多线程的实现方式 线程池的参数 自己如何微调模型(详细) 如何造数据集 如何评估模型的 如何优化模型的,写过prompt没有(说了自己了解的一些方法,prompt和reflexion) =========================================================
第一题:排列判断是否相邻 有一个排列,一共有n个数,还有两个数x和y,请你判断x和y在排列中是否相邻,是则输出”Yes”,不是则输出”No” 1 ≤ n ≤ 1e5 输入n,x,y 注意判断x的前后有没有y即可; 第二题:环形公路最短距离 现有一条环形公路,总共有n个站点,a[i]代表第i个站点与第i+1个站点之间的距离,特殊的,a[n]表示第n个站点与第一个站点之间的距离。出发地为x,目的地为y
8.12笔试 第一题:小美玩排列 有一个排列,一共有n个数,还有特殊的两个数x和y,请你帮助小美判断x和y在排列中是否相邻,是则输出”Yes”,不是则输出”No” 数据范围: 1 ≤ n ≤ 1e5 第二题:小美走公路 现有一条环形公路,总共有n个站点,a[i]代表第i个站点与第i+1个站点之间的距离,特殊的,a[n]表示第n个站点与第一个站点之间的距离。小美的出发地为x,目的地为y,请你求出x到
美团8.12 后端笔试代码 第一题: 给一个x和y,问它们在数组中是否相邻 #include <iostream> #include <vector> using namespace std; int main() { int n; cin >> n; vector<int> vec(n); for(auto &c : vec){ cin >> c;
先写30道选择题(60分),包含计算机网络、操作系统、数据结构、数据库、逻辑题、规律题等内容; 然后是两道编程题(40分): 1.输入一个n*m的矩阵,每行是一个长度为m的字符串,当在这个字符矩阵中一个3*3的子矩阵中,若只含'A','B','C'且必须都有,且相邻的字符不相等则为所求子矩阵,问该n*m中有多少个这样的子矩阵。 2.一个数组[1,2,3,4,5],将两两数据相加得到一个数组a[3,
一面 1小时4分钟 1. 自我介绍 2. 怎么学习的前端? 3. 挑一个你做的好的项目介绍一下。 4. worker线程。 5. 做组件库是出于什么想法? 6. 组件库最大的挑战是什么。 7. 你认为你的组件库和 element-plus 的区别是什么 8. 你认为开发一个表单组件有哪些技术点和比较重要的实现。 9. 如果表单用户传入初始值,我需要随时可以重置会初始值,怎么实现? 10. 用过哪些
成都到店事业部测开岗 一面8.28 自我介绍 深挖项目,围绕项目问八股 get和post区别 三次握手是什么 三次握手的意义 场景题 手撕算法,找出数组中出现次数大于数组长度一半的元素 反问 二面8.30 自我介绍 深挖实验室科研项目 开放型问题比较多 项目中合作经历,出现问题怎么解决 围绕第二个烂大街项目问八股问细节 测试的理解 你和测试岗位匹配的点 场景题 手撕算法,字符串交换 手撕sql,三
8.24美团一面(1h15min): 自我介绍 主要流程是八股穿插项目、项目再穿插八股 八股主要涉及: 1.==和equals的区别 2.包装类的==和equals、自动装箱拆箱 3.java语言特点及java8新特性 4.lamda表达式常用场景结合自己的使用 5.java自带的api、clone的深拷贝浅拷贝 6.LinkedList、ArrayList的对比 7.HashMap的put的过程
碎碎念:投简历时选了都喜欢,以为会泡很久的池子,结果是朋友里面第一个被捞上来的。 没啥事儿,我对大厂也不执念,给自己的心理预期是十月底结束秋招,都是成长~ 只要慢慢往前走,一点点进步就好。 (能提前上岸我也是很乐意的!) 【不要只收藏啊,孩子想要点赞,想涨涨经验,不然下次不分享了,叉腰】 正题: 1.自我介绍 2.让我说一下自己觉得做的好的项目的技术点 项目拷打,直接问懵; 【感觉好像在问我为什么
趁七点的bilibili笔试没开始之前,水水面经,顺便挤一挤人品,虽然是昨天但是没啥印象了。 时长30min,包括八股和手撕 1.自我介绍 2.osi七层是什么,http哪一层,tcp和udp是什么,和http有什么关系,怎么具体的理解。 3.进程和线程的区别 4.用过redis嘛,讲一讲数据结构 5.有什么常用的数据结构,你最常用哪个 6.口述怎么翻转链表 7.手撕二叉树遍历(牛客贼恶心的核心代
1.自我介绍 2.拷打我的垃圾实习 3.拷打mysql 一条mysql语句执行发生了什么? mysql服务层和引擎层?优化器在哪里? 索引,优点?(可以把一层和二层的索引缓存到内存没答出来) binlog,redolog,undolog?假如不用redolog,只用undolog行不行,落盘失败直接回滚不就行了? redolog上已经记录了插入的数据,但是还没落盘,可以查到这条数据吗(可以,从缓存
后端开发一面: 因为研究生阶段只用了C++,所以投的都是C++岗,面试官问我会不会java,我只能说我会但是都忘了 自我介绍 问的八股都是从项目中问的,都是基本八股(自己做的项目都没问,可能面试官不懂) 同步IO和异步IO的区别 IO多路复用 项目怎么测的QPS QPS和TPS(QPS是每秒请求数,而TPS是每秒事务数) select是1024个,epoll监听的文件文件描述符是无限的吗?(瞎蒙没
这个面试官真的我哭死, 他真的太温柔了, 我写这一段赞颂他真不过分. 他的温柔包括但不限于: 开场就让我放松, 说不用紧张 夸我视频里比证件照好看 都是山东老乡, 听声音套近乎 在我回答的时候不断给予认同 如果觉得他描述的不太准确, 他会继续用代码的方式举例子 如果我不了解某个知识点/回答的不太确切, 他会给我敲代码/画图讲一遍 出个题还要跟我一起做 算法题我正在苦思冥想改 bug 的时候, 他说
美团一面(08.23) 说了一下实习的内容,简单介绍一下其中的两个需求 介绍一下控制并发数队列的实现原理,为什么要设计这个 介绍一下 es6 新增了哪些数据类型 介绍 Symbol 的作用,以及有哪些用途 你开发中有用到过 Symbol 吗?简单介绍一下 介绍浏览器的 EventLoop 的整个过程 知道有哪些宏任务与微任务吗? 来介绍网络七层模型有哪些? 跨域是什么 跨域的解决方法有哪些 介绍一
整个面试流程大概一个小时二十分钟 1. 自我介绍 2. 怎么学习前端的知识的 3. 你觉得前端的职责是什么 4. 输入url到页面呈现的过程 5. 如何判断http请求是否成功 6. 状态码都有哪些 7. 请求回来的资源如何判断是js还是css还是html(我说的用tag,不太知道) 8. 你刚说的都是js和css,那html呢?(这个也不太知道,我说的doctype) 9. 你了解的排序方法都有